Rajasthan BJP chief Ashok Parnami on Friday accused the Congress party of using Chief Minister Vasundhara Raje's relations with former IPL chairman Lalit Modi to play politics.

"Vasundhara Raje has already given her stand via ANI that she made no bones about knowing Lalit Modi. The Congress is using Raje's relations as a foundation to play politics. This is borne out of revenge," Parnami said.

The BJP, which has been defending External Affairs Minister Sushma Swaraj despite opposition demands that she be sacked for helping Lalit Modi, was hit with another worry last week when the former IPL boss claimed that Raje secretly supported his immigration plea in Britain.

The opposition mounted pressure on Raje after the emergence of a letter reportedly carrying her signature in which she backs Lalit Modi's application in the UK.
